How were tools cloth and most other goods made before the industrial revolution?
lozanna [386]
Tools, cloth and most other goods were made by hand prior to the Industrial Revolution.  Due to improvements in automation and assembly lines, more goods were produced at a lower price during the Industrial Revolution.  Machines replaced hand tools and steam was used to run the machines that made the tools.  Cloth and shoes also became machine-made. Another outcome of the Industrial Revolution was the implementation of the factory system.

WHAT IS THIS QUOTE FROM?“The God that holds you over the pit of hell, much as one holds a spider, or some loathsome insect over
tiny-mole [99]

Answer:

It comes from "Sinners in the hands of an angry God"

Explanation:

Sinners in the Hands of an angry God was a sermon that was preached by Jonathan Edwards where he launched a scathing attack on members of his congregation and his use of forceful language to try and get people to repent and confess their sins so they would not face "eternal condemnation".

The quote given is from the sermon by Jonathan Edwards, "Sinners in the hands of an angry God"
